Ticket QP-4417: Planner regression in Slatequery 3.2. After the cost-model refactor, certain filtered joins bypass the row-level policy pushdown and scan unauthorized partitions before filtering. No confirmed data exposure, but the access path is wrong and needs security sign-off. Repro requires a tenant-scoped view plus a correlated subquery. Fix pending review. The affected build is identified by the trace token below.

pipeline stamp: htk4_7236

Hey Priva,

Quick heads-up before Friday's DR drill for the Inkmill markdown pipeline: we'll restore the renderer config from the cold backup, so you'll need the escrow credentials handy. Grab a coffee first — the restore takes a while. For the sealed vault copy, the recovery passphrase is below.

recovery phrase for kahop-kahap: istys-novdor-joreth-silir-eliys

Handover — wellness room, Ordell House. Booking sheet lives on the reception desk; new starters can book one slot per day, 45 minutes max. Wipe-down kit is in the cupboard inside. If the previous user overruns, knock once and wait. Lights are motion-sensor, don't report them as broken. The door locks automatically, so let yourself in with the code below.

staff pass of fajof-fawif = bdg-ES-2